Hurricane-Proofing Your Home: The Ultimate Guide to High Wind Roofing in Florida
Living in the Sunshine State brings its own set of advantages, especially when it comes to hurricane season. A well-constructed roof is your primary line of defense against these powerful storms. To protect your family and belongings, consider investing in high wind roofing solutions that can withstand the intense forces of a hurricane.
High wind roofing comprises specialized materials and construction techniques which engineered to resist damage from strong winds, flying debris, and torrential rain. Selecting the right roofing system will be a essential decision that will influence your home's safety and longevity.
Here are some key factors to take into account when choosing a high wind roofing system for your Florida home:
* **Material:**
Metal roofing, concrete tiles, asphalt shingles are all popular choices for high wind roofing. Each material has its own strengths and limitations.
* **Wind Resistance Rating:** Look for a roof that satisfies the Florida Building Code's requirements for wind resistance.
A higher wind resistance rating indicates the roof can withstand stronger winds.
* **Installation:** Proper installation is critical to ensuring your roof's performance. Choose a qualified roofing contractor with experience in installing high wind roofing systems.
